Cinnamon Ornaments
I don't want to call this one a recipe, since you are not meant to eat them, but this "recipe" is for (non-edible) cinnamon ornaments to hang on the Christmas tree. I love how they smell. Cinnamon Ornaments: 1 cup (250g) applesauce 1 1/2 cups (200g) cinnamon Yep, only two ingredients. Pour applesauce in medium bowl. Stir in most of the cinnamon, but leave some to the side. Stir mixture together as well as possible. Roll out on parchment paper using a bit of cinnamon to keep it from sticking. (Don't use flour. Use cinnamon as you would flour when rolling out cookie dough.) Roll it about 1/4 of an inch thick. Use cookie cutters of whatever kind you like to make the shapes. Use a skewer or piping tip to create a hole in each one. Bake in the oven at 200°F or 90°C for about 1 1/2 hours. You are just allowing the applesauce to dry completely.
